[racket] applicative order -- topic was: Re: Help with exception raising and testing

From: Matthias Felleisen (matthias at ccs.neu.edu)
Date: Wed Aug 28 11:04:29 EDT 2013

On Aug 27, 2013, at 8:48 PM, Galler wrote:

> Racket uses applicative order


For the record, there is no such thing as 'applicative order.' There is call-by-value and there is a humongous misunderstanding called 'applicative order' in the 1960s and 1970s that was fixed by Plotkin's 1973 paper on "call-by-name, call-by-value, and the lc" in TCS. There are stone-aged authors who can't resist using this terminology but we should be enlightened enough to know that this is a bogus term w/o well-defined meaning :-) 

-- Matthias (heart-felt as you can tell) 



Posted on the users mailing list.